Field Supervisor

A unique opportunity exists for a Field Supervisor to be involved with Australia next uranium mine, located near Broken Hill. As the Field Supervisor it will be your duty to assist in ongoing drilling programs. This will involve all aspects of exploration including coordination of camp setup, drilling and laboratory activities, grid line cleaning, surveying, mapping and site rehabilitation.

You will be an energetic person with self motivation and will possess necessary technical and hands on experience in exploration/mining programs.

This role initially based in Adelaide will require you to be able to potentially work in remote locations.
